Kavadarci weather in January

In January, Kavadarci sees average daytime highs of 6°C and overnight lows near -2°C, with 41 mm of precipitation across 7.1 wet days and about 9.3 hours of daylight. It is the 12th-warmest and 7th-wettest month of the year here.

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 6°C through the month. The sky is clear or mostly clear about 37% of the time in January, and the air most often feels dry.

Daylight stretches from about 9 h 06 min at the start of January to 9 h 48 min by month's end. Set against the rest of the year, January is Kavadarci's 9th-clearest and 9th-windiest month. For the whole year in context, see Kavadarci's year-round climate.

Temperature in January

Average highAverage lowShaded bands: 10–90% of days

Day-to-day highs hold fairly steady near 6°C through the month.

A typical January day in Kavadarci reaches about 6°C in the afternoon and slips back to -2°C overnight — a 8°C spread between the day's warmth and the night's chill. On most days the high lands between 0°C and 12°C. Set against its neighbours, January runs about 1°C cooler than December and about 3°C cooler than February.

Location & terrain

Where is Kavadarci?

Kavadarci sits at 41.4°N, 22.0°E, 276 m above sea level, in North Macedonia. The nearest listed city is Negotino, 9.0 km away.

VelesŠtipPrilepRadovisGevgelijaStrumicaKochani

Topography around Kavadarci

How much the land rises and falls, and what covers it, within 3, 16 and 80 km of Kavadarci.

Within 3 km, the terrain around Kavadarci has signific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 382 m around an average of 330 m above sea level; within 16 km, very significant vari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 1,352 m; within 80 km, extreme variations in elevation — a maximum elevation change of 2,514 m.

The land around Kavadarci is covered by grassland (40%), trees (21%) and cropland (21%) within 3 km, grassland (38%), trees (34%) and cropland (24%) within 16 km, and trees (46%), grassland (31%) and cropland (20%) within 80 km.
